JOB SUMMARY
This job supports one or more analytical aspects of the application product life cycle, within a sub-product scope (one or more application components). Uses regular judgement and discretion to collaborate with customers in order to: Understand capability needs; Gather project specifications; Create business cases and cost sheet analysis; Translate high-level business needs into detailed requirements for new capabilities (and change request/enhancements on existing capabilities); Analyze data to determine business problems, trends, or opportunities for process improvements; Create/execute test cases; Provide root cause analysis and corrective action plans; Verify delivery of customer needs, and Ensure quality delivery. The incumbent identifies, documents, and resolves risks, defects and issues. Analyzes market trends for competitive insight to correlate into business value statements. Builds organizational and platform knowledge in one or more disciplines to advance professional track career. Uses functional and organizational knowledge to mentor junior resources. Requires thorough understanding of end systems impact of changes across multiple systems.
